VALUES MINDMAP
Accountability
The ability to accomplish tasks and honor your commitments. Is it important to know that others can rely on you? That you can rely on others?
Consideration
Being polite and caring. Do you make the effort to think about other people’s feelings and treat everyone with decency?
Excellence
Trying to improve yourself and always trying your very best. Do you have high expectations and constantly try to improve your standards? Is being the best at something important to you?
Friendliness
It is important for you to be kind and pleasant to the people around you, and you appreciate building and maintaining relationships. Is it important that your school or work environment is warm and welcoming? Do you take the time to say ‘hello’ and interact with your peers and co-workers?
Money
Being wealthy and having enough money to buy the things you want is important to you. Are you regularly thinking of ways to make more money? Are you driven by money above all else?
Authenticity
Being genuine, standing up for what you believe in and openly sharing your point of view, even if you may be criticized for it sometimes. Is it important for you to be able to express your true thoughts and feelings?
Discipline
Having self-control. Are having rules and following the rules important to you?
Family
You respect, protect, nurture and draw strength from family relationships. Do you put your family above all else? Do you welcome input from your family before making big decisions?
Health
You make your physical and emotional health a priority. Is it important for you to regularly work on your physical and emotional well-being?
Integrity
You always try to do the right thing and are reliable. Do you work when you are supposed to and save socializing or screen time for when you are free? Do you keep confidential information a secret?
